Sangeet means music, and is a pre-wedding celebratory function for Punjabi(s) and North Indians though now getting popular with the South Indians too.
It is traditionally a ladies musical party since the ladies who attend the function in colorful finery, sing and dance the night away. All of them at the function looked in a robust mood and all dressed up in grand fashion.
